首先,要明确的是,绝对路径是指在服务器上的完整文件路径,通常用于在Web浏览器中直接访问文件。相对路径是指相对于Web站点根目录的路径,通常用于在Web浏览器中引用文件。相对路径通常更容易在多个页面之间使用,因为它们不需要在整个站点中搜索文件。
然而,Firefox浏览器默认情况下不会使用绝对路径来查找外部CSS文件。这是因为相对路径通常更易于管理和维护,并且Firefox浏览器默认情况下不会在本地存储这些CSS文件。
如果您需要使用绝对路径来查找外部CSS文件,则可以使用以下方法:
<link>
标签来引用CSS文件。在标签中添加href
属性,并指定CSS文件的完整路径,例如:<link rel="stylesheet" href="/path/to/external.css" />
<script>
标签来引用外部CSS文件。在标签中添加src
属性,并指定CSS文件的完整路径,例如:<script src="/path/to/external.js"></script>
document.createElement()
方法创建link
元素,然后使用href
属性指定CSS文件的完整路径,例如:const link = document.createElement('link');
link.href = "/path/to/external.css";
link.rel = "stylesheet";
document.head.appendChild(link);
需要注意的是,使用绝对路径来引用外部CSS文件可能会导致一些潜在的问题,例如浏览器兼容性问题或跨域请求问题。因此,建议您尽可能使用相对路径来引用外部CSS文件,并确保您的CSS文件与HTML文档位于同一目录中。
领取专属 10元无门槛券
手把手带您无忧上云